# Chapter 128

I wondered what all the luggage was as my eyes wandered between the fruit basket and bouquet of flowers held in both hands.

“Why are you outside when you’re not well?”

Oh Seulbi spoke first with a slightly aloof tone to me, who had been sitting quietly while contemplating how to start the conversation. Her words contained concern, but her tone somehow sounded angry.

If I had to guess, it seemed like she had had an argument with Yoon Taeho. I had been thinking that I should contact her sometime, but it was already very grateful that she came on her own like this.

“I came out because I wanted some fresh air. …What is all this? Is it for me?”

I pointed at the enormous amount of luggage with an awkward smile. As I stood up, since I couldn’t keep sitting, Lee Jinyoung and Kim Junwoo made sounds like “oh oh” and reached out their hands as if to support me, probably because I looked unsteady.

“Ah, thank you. Thanks.”

I thanked each of them for holding my shoulders, and they opened their eyes wide. Others who had been wearing surprised expressions since I first opened my mouth also looked at each other with serious faces in response to my words.

“Yoon Taeho.”

“Yes?”

“Which of these two do you want to spread on this and eat?”

Oh Seulbi, who had called me with a serious expression, took something out of the shopping bag she was holding and held it out to me. She had a hot dog in one hand and strawberry jam and ketchup in the other.

I looked at Oh Seulbi and what she was holding with a dumbfounded expression, then reluctantly pointed at one.

“…This one.”

After alternately looking at my finger pointing to the strawberry jam and my face, Oh Seulbi opened her mouth wide and muttered quietly.

“He really has gotten better…”

At those words, I firmly closed my mouth, not knowing what to say. Even if she didn’t know about the body switch like Moon Seoheon did, she must have already noticed that something was off about me, like Yoon Taean had.

As I expected, Teacher Jaewon, who had been standing silently, calmed the confused students.

“It’s hard to keep standing here, so let’s go inside the hospital first.”

I nodded slightly at his gaze, which seemed to ask if I was okay.

* * *

“Should I put this here?”

“Yes.”

Kim Yuna began organizing the other items neatly while placing the bouquet of flowers on the table. I sat on the edge of the bed, watching as Lee Jinyoung and Kim Junwoo followed and helped, wondering why there were so many shopping bags.

“There was no need to prepare so much…”

It was too much for just a hospital visit gift. In response to my sincere words, not just something said out of politeness, Oh Seulbi sighed as she closed the door and came in.

“Half of those were things you sent back. We brought everything just in case… but it seems you don’t remember.”

It was a voice mixed with resignation rather than a sarcastic tone. Her expression looking at me was also full of concern. To think such a thing had happened, I clicked my tongue inwardly and smiled awkwardly.

A heavy silence flowed as I sat there like a guilty person, unable to say anything. It seemed like everyone, including myself, found it difficult to speak. After a while, Teacher Jaewon, the oldest among us, spoke first.

“I talked to your mother and came after hearing you’d gotten much better. I’m not disturbing your rest, am I?”

“Not at all. So everyone came to visit me together instead of doing club activities?”

Even if they all came to visit using the teacher’s authority, there must be other club members, I wondered if that was okay. Then I remembered that there were hardly any active students besides the people here, and realized it was a needless concern.

“Yes. We had something to give you anyway, and we all came together to see your face after a long time.”

Something to give me? As I expressed my curiosity, Lee Jinyoung handed me the small shopping bag she had been holding.

“What is this?”

“It’s the food product we completed for the competition this time.”

I checked what was in the shopping bag with a slightly surprised expression. A dark brown seasoning sauce filled a palm-sized sealed container. By its appearance, it looked like ssamjang, but I was a bit confused as there was only one container. Is this what they made for the competition?

“…It looks like ssamjang.”

“It’s strong doenjang. We made it while trying various things to feed you. I hope you like it.”

“…You made this because of me?”

“Well, we thought something that could be eaten easily would be good, so the kids worked hard to make it, considering various factors.”

Lee Jinyoung sent a glance to Oh Seulbi, Kim Yuna, and Kim Junwoo who were standing quietly behind, and explained on their behalf as if asking me to understand their efforts.

“We put in shellfish and various vegetables, and since the weather is hot, we added buckwheat to reduce saltiness as much as possible. When we tried it, it tasted good. Wait a moment… look here, the response is quite good.”

Lee Jinyoung took out her phone, clicked the screen a few times, and showed me an SNS screen. As she scrolled down, there were beautifully plated food photos of porridge, stew, ssambap, sandwiches, and even spaghetti.

I looked through the recipes of all the dishes made with this strong doenjang and checked the responses. I had a dazed expression at the better-than-expected comments and number of likes.

“Is it okay to post so many different photos? I thought you had to submit just one dish.”

“Ah. These are just posted to show the various ways it can be used. What we actually submitted is this spaghetti. We thought it would fit the theme of creating a surprisingly good taste from seemingly mismatched combinations. Since they said they’ll release it as a new product if it’s selected, let’s pray it gets chosen by then.”

The result announcement date was definitely the same as the presentation day. The submission period had already ended, but there was still time until the results came out. I handed the phone back to Lee Jinyoung and looked at the kids sitting side by side on the sofa.

“Good job. And… I’m sorry I couldn’t help.”

Since I had been in the hospital the whole time, I probably wasn’t much help, but judging from how I had left the group chat and rarely answered calls, it was clear I had been keeping my distance. It was obvious that the three of them had completed the competition preparation on their own, so I was like a guilty person to them.

With complicated feelings, I slightly ruffled my hair, and Oh Seulbi crossed her arms and said.

“It’s okay. We couldn’t force someone who was sick to do it anyway.”

“That’s right. I’m just glad you seem better than when I saw you last time.”

They were more favorable than I expected, even though they had said they couldn’t help but curse at me. I was secretly relieved, but when I smiled with a bitter taste in my mouth, Kim Yuna shook her hands as if to comfort me, perhaps noticing my dampened mood.

“Thanks to you, senior, we actually came up with various ideas and had fun doing it.”

At those words, Kim Junwoo also nodded and added a comment.

“That’s right. Since we had a specific target to feed, it was easier to make.”

I glanced at the strong doenjang in my hand. In a way, the dish submitted to the competition was also a food product made for Yoon Taeho, who doesn’t eat well. It felt heart-warming even though the target wasn’t me. Maybe I’m a bit envious.

Yoon Taeho, did that guy try to put up walls against such good friends again?

“That’s good then. If I’ve made any other mistakes, please tell me.”

Seeing the kids acting so naturally made me feel less frustrated. I spoke with the intention of telling them to shake off any issues if there were any, and Kim Junwoo, who had been hesitating, straightened his upper body.

“You know, they say depression is the root of all illnesses, but you… Ah!”

Kim Junwoo closed his mouth after being hit on the forearm by Oh Seulbi while continuing his words. Oh Seulbi’s gaze at Kim Junwoo was sharp. Kim Junwoo pursed his lips and mumbled quietly as if checking the mood.

“Well, you know… friends can ask each other what kind of illness they have…”

“Don’t mind what this jerk says. Just talk when you want to talk.”

“It’s a virtue not to ask about such sensitive issues until the person themselves talks about it.”

“Is it because you hang out with those guys? Seriously, you have no tact.”

After getting scolded from all directions, Kim Junwoo raised his hand to me with a dejected face. I smiled at his apologetic gesture and said.

“My mental state isn’t good, that’s true.”

At my words, the kids’ bodies stiffened, and they twisted their upper bodies with a creak. I rubbed my cheek unnecessarily and brought up what I had to say anyway.

“If later I don’t remember again or seem to have changed, don’t be surprised and just go with it. …Instead of letting it slide because I’m a patient, if I make a mistake, curse at me or hit me a few times.”

In fact, that’s what I wanted to do to Yoon Taeho.

This incident too, and since they were kind-hearted kids, they probably wouldn’t ignore Yoon Taeho. The older you get, the harder it is to easily obtain or maintain such relationships, and Yoon Taeho needed to realize how precious such people are.

“Right! If you talk nonsense again saying to get lost or whatever, I’ll beat you up!”

Oh Seulbi raised one arm with her fist clenched tightly and spoke playfully. Thinking that Yoon Taeho must have been very prickly, I couldn’t help but laugh meaninglessly.

* * *

I took a bite of the apple that Teacher Jaewon had peeled for me, stabbing it with a fork. The cool juice spread in my mouth, and I wiped away the moisture that had spilled out. I received the tissue that Lee Jinyoung handed me while listening to Kim Yuna’s voice telling me about what had happened during this time.

“So then, Moon Seoheon sunbae got into a fight. Those guys got their faces smashed and were hospitalized here.”

“…Really?”

“Yes! Honestly, they deserved it, but at that time, it was really… ugh.”

As if just imagining it made her shudder, Kim Yuna rubbed her forearm.

“Well, it was surprising to see Moon Seoheon show that side since it was the first time, but I was really! So satisfied.”

“Ahem, well… me too.”

Kim Junwoo nodded in agreement, following Oh Seulbi who raised the corner of her mouth with a smirk. I was a bit shocked and just blinked my eyes without even swallowing the apple.

I had heard about it from Yoo Wono, but to think that the High Class thugs who Moon Seoheon fought were our club members. And the fact that the fight happened because they had cursed me made my face flush.

It seems that the news about me being not only seriously injured from falling from a high place but also in a poor mental state had spread throughout the school. I recalled the faces of the guys who kept glaring at me whenever they had the chance, then glanced at Teacher Jaewon.

The teacher, whose eyes met mine, smiled lightly as if not surprised to hear his nephew’s name. Does that mean I don’t need to worry about it?

“I heard Moon Seoheon sunbae might be demoted, so I’m not sure if he can participate in the next competition.”

“Ah, that was withdrawn. I think he’ll be able to participate in the competition, so you don’t need to worry.”

“Really? That’s a relief.”

Kim Yuna, reassured by the teacher’s words, bit into a large piece of melon. Just as I was also swallowing the remaining part of the apple while looking intently at the teacher, the hospital room door opened gently.

“Oh my… Everyone is gathered here.”

My mother and father, who seemed to have finished all their busy work and arrived, looked surprised as they saw me and the kids sitting closely together.

“Hello!”

“Oh, yes. Hello. It’s been a while.”

“Hello, sir, ma’am. I’m Taeho’s club advisor.”

“Ah, yes, yes. We spoke on the phone earlier, right? I didn’t expect you to come right away…”

My parents, who shook hands with Teacher Jaewon as he stood up and extended his hand, smiled pleasantly. The teacher, who also smiled softly, soon packed his things and said.

“I thought I should come quickly. I’m sorry if I’ve intruded.”

“Not at all. Why not stay a little longer? Are you leaving now?”

“Yes. I shouldn’t disturb you, so I should go now. Kids, let’s agree to come again later and leave now.”

The kids nodded and got up, each gathering their things. I also stood up as they were about to leave, saying goodbye.

“I’ll see you out and come back.”

“Eh? What for? Just stay here.”

“That’s right. It’s inconvenient for you, don’t come out.”

“No, it’s better for me to move a little.”

Actually, I had something I wanted to discuss with Teacher Jaewon. Whether he sensed my intention or not, the teacher reassured my parents and the kids.

“If anything happens, I’ll contact you right away or send him back.”

“Ah, okay. Then be careful going out.”

With an acknowledgment, I slowly walked using my crutches, following everyone as they left the hospital room. They all walked slowly, seemingly being considerate.

Once outside, when the kids told me to go back in, I looked at Teacher Jaewon.

“Teacher, I have something I want to ask you.”

The teacher, who briefly opened his eyes wide before returning to an indifferent expression, waved his hand to the kids, signaling them to go ahead.

The kids, who had shown curiosity, saw my calm expression and left, telling me to take care of my health. As I briefly watched them returning the way they had come, the teacher spoke first.

“So, what is it that you’re curious about?”
